He also said (148717) it was "the criteria for determining when an economy is in recession," which is false. The NBER is the official arbiter of this stuff and they clearly define their criteria as such:

nber.org

The NBER does not define a recession in terms of two consecutive quarters of decline in real GDP. Rather, a recession is a significant decline in economic activity spread across the economy, lasting more than a few months, normally visible in real GDP, real income, employment, industrial production, and wholesale-retail sales.
